Complete control over who enters your property 

The main function of an access control system is to give you complete control over who can and cannot enter and when they can enter, which days of the week, and which hours of the day. This works wonders for private property ownersbusiness property ownerscommercial property owners, and even commercial tenants. It’s not uncommon for a business to win a deal that requires a particular level of security, especially those companies who commonly work with banks, governments, government contractors, etc.  

It’s better to sleep at night knowing any physical and digital assets are properly protected than to stumble on the unfortunate situation of having to clean up a “break-in.” This is a classic “better-safe-than-sorry” scenario. 

If you’re wondering where you could implement an access control system, here are a few examples: 

  • Office Space: front/main doors, server rooms, supply rooms, warehouse doors, warehouse lockers containing expensive materials 
  • Apartment Communities: entrance doors (if applicable), on the doors to your gym, pool, clubhouse, trash bins 
  • HOAs: as an add-on to your call box, on the doors to your gym, pool, or clubhouse, entrances to parking garages, or in elevators 
  • Marinas: on the pedestrian gate leading to boat slips

Integration 

Last but not least, access control systems can easily be integrated with other security measures to offer additional protection. From CCTV to alarm systems, there are many other options available to you, and there is no such thing as too much protection. So, if you don’t have any other security measures in place, you may want to consider it.  

If you already have security systems installed, you can rest assured that an access system will integrate well and enhance overall safety by a considerable degree.
